Responsibilities:

  • Help schedule our field staff with their clients youll become an expert on how to schedule in ABS

  • Answer phones and greet people in a friendly and helpful manner, direct them as needed

  • Call/text our field staff to confirm, or revise, clock in and clock out times help train them on our technology to clock in and out of their shifts

  • Participate in our office rotation of answering phones after hours (there is extra pay for this)

  • Grade quizzes that our field staff is required to take each year, and communicate results to our Branch Manager

  • Upload documents to our ABS system or our Workbright HR system as needed

  • Conduct a basic screening of applicants interested in our home health aide and nursing positions, pass on information to Recruiter

  • Other general administrative duties to assist the office staff
